Modern Reinterpretations and Preservation Strategies

The modern approach to repurposing classic arcade hits involves meticulous preservation of gameplay integrity combined with accessibility enhancements. Emulators, web-based HTML5 versions, and mobile adaptations are increasingly sophisticated, enabling players worldwide to experience timeless titles without the need for dedicated arcade cabinets. Critics and players alike emphasise the importance of maintaining authentic controls and visual styles to retain the games’ original charm.
